Abstract

fetched live from OpenAlex

With the continuous popularization of mobile learning, in order to meet the development needs of the Internet and a learning society, it is particularly important to improve college students' mobile learning ability. This article takes college students at Zhaoqing University as the research object and conducts a questionnaire survey on the current status of college students' mobile learning ability under the Internet environment. It is found that college students have problems such as weak awareness of mobile learning, poor resource management ability, low self-monitoring ability, weak awareness of cooperation and exchange, and insufficient information practice ability. Therefore, strategies such as strengthening the promotion and construction of mobile learning, providing effective learning guidance for college students, enhancing their self-monitoring ability, strengthening their awareness of cooperation and exchange, and improving their information practice ability are proposed.
